Securing Your WordPress Login Page: Best Practices
WordPress Security should start with your login page. The login page is one of the most vulnerable points of your WordPress website, making it a prime target for hackers and unauthorized access. In this article, we’ll explore the best practices for securing your WordPress login page and strengthening your overall website security.
The Importance of Securing Your Login Page
Your login page is the gateway to your WordPress site. It’s where you and authorized users gain access to your website’s dashboard. However, it’s also where attackers attempt to break in using various tactics, including brute force attacks and credential stuffing. Here’s why securing your login page is crucial:
- Protection Against Unauthorized Access: A secure login page prevents unauthorized users from gaining control of your site.
- Protection of User Data: Keeping login credentials safe is essential for safeguarding user information.
- Reputation Management: A compromised login page can damage your site’s reputation and trustworthiness.
Best Practices for Securing Your Login Page
To enhance the security of your WordPress login page, consider implementing these best practices:
- Two-Factor Authentication (2FA): Require users to provide an additional verification method, such as a one-time code sent to their mobile device, in addition to their password.
- Strong Password Policies: Enforce password complexity rules, such as requiring a mix of upper and lower-case letters, numbers, and special characters.
- User Role Management: Assign appropriate user roles to restrict access levels and permissions based on user responsibilities.
- Limit Login Attempts: Implement a lockout policy after a certain number of failed login attempts to deter brute force attacks.
- Regular Monitoring: Continuously monitor login activity and set up alerts for suspicious login attempts.
Additional Security Measures
Enhancing login page security is just one aspect of WordPress security. To further protect your website, consider these additional security measures:
- Regular Plugin and Theme Updates: Keep all plugins and themes up to date to patch known vulnerabilities.
- Security Audits: Conduct periodic security audits to identify and address potential weaknesses.
- Content Theft Protection: Protect your content from unauthorized copying and plagiarism.
Conclusion
Securing your WordPress login page is the first step in fortifying your website’s overall security. By following best practices and implementing additional security measures, you can significantly reduce the risk of unauthorized access, data breaches, and reputation damage.